Technical Data

  • Operator Type: Solenoid valve operator for 2-way or 3-way 2-position direct-acting normally closed.
  • Orifice Sizes / Flow Factor (Cv):
    • 0.6 mm / 0.025 Cv.
    • 0.8 mm / 0.035 Cv.
    • 1.0 mm / 0.05 Cv.
    • 1.2 mm / 0.065 Cv.
    • 1.5 mm / 0.08 Cv.
    • 2.0 mm / 0.17 Cv.
    • 2.4 mm / 0.24 Cv.
    • 3.0 mm / 0.31 Cv.
    • 4.0 mm / 0.45 Cv.
  • Pressure Range: Vacuum to 22 bar (depending on orifice size and function).
  • Temperature Range:
    • Medium: Up to +60°C.
    • Ambient: +10°C to +50°C.
  • Response Time: 12 to 14 ms (full cycle).
  • Media: Air inert gases light oil water.
  • Mounting: Flange plate #6 screws (2).
  • Protection Class: IP65 (IEC 144) NEMA 4 (dust-tight and water-resistant with electrical connector).
  • Materials:
    • Elastomers: FKM NBR EPDM FKM FDA* NBR NSF* EPDM NSF*.
    • Armature Assembly: 300 and 400 Series Stainless Steel.
    • Springs: 300 Series Stainless Steel.
  • Coil Specifications:
    • Duty Cycle: Continuous (within specifications).
    • Encapsulation: Glass-Filled Nylon.
    • Insulation: Class F.
    • Power: 6.5 Watt 8.5 VA (AC).
    • Voltage: 16 12 24 VDC 24 120 220 240 VAC 50/60 Hz.
    • Voltage Tolerance: ±10% Nominal.
    • Winding: Class H.
  • Connections: DIN Style “A” EN175301-803 flying leads (PVC 22 AWG multi-strand copper wire 300V 12″ minimum length).

5000 Series Electric Pilot Valves

The Spartan Scientific 5000 Series solenoid valve operators provide reliable actuation for 2-way and 3-way valves. Designed for air, light oil, water, and inert gases, they deliver consistent, precise control. A rugged design includes a fully stainless steel stop plunger and tube assembly and spring-compensated seats built for long, dependable service. With orifice sizes from 0.6 mm to 4.0 mm, they fit a wide range of flow and pressure requirements across many applications.
